昨晚发帖“上升趋势看盘主图”后,有部分同学提出想把“上升”和”下降“两指标整合到一起,这样看盘方便。有道理,”只要你说得对,我就照你的办“
论坛本来就是一起学习一起探讨一起分享的。有好的建议大家一起改进一起优化。
为了是主图更”干净“去掉了一些杂乱的标注,只留下两组趋势,其中上升组用红色表示,下降组用黄色表示。窗口位置用X阻力表示下降组的数据。考虑有的喜欢看历史数据,有些喜欢看最后一组数据,所以,上升组取最后一组画线,下降组取历史所有画线。满足不同人群的需求吧。
{主图}
M5:=MA(C,5);
M10:=MA(C,10);
M20:=MA(C,20);
M60:=MA(C,60);
A:=M5>=M60 AND M10>=M60 AND M20>=M60;
T:=BARSLAST(CROSS(A,0.5));
HT:=HHVBARS(H,T+1);
NOTEXT1:DRAWLINE(CURRBARSCOUNT=CONST(T)+1,REF(H,T),ISLASTBAR,REF(H,T),0),COLORRED;
NOTEXT2:DRAWLINE(CURRBARSCOUNT=CONST(T)+1,REF(H,T),HT=0,REF(H,HT),1),COLORRED;
NOTEXT3:DRAWLINE(CURRBARSCOUNT=CONST(T)+1,REF(H,T),HT=0,(REF(H,HT)-REF(H,T))*0.382+REF(H,T),1),DOTLINE,COLORMAGENTA;
NOTEXT4:DRAWLINE(CURRBARSCOUNT=CONST(T)+1,REF(H,T),HT=0,(REF(H,HT)-REF(H,T))*0.618+REF(H,T),1),DOTLINE,COLORGREEN;
压力:NOTEXT2,NODRAW,COLORYELLOW;
支撑1:NOTEXT3,NODRAW,COLORMAGENTA;
支撑2:NOTEXT4,NODRAW,COLORGREEN;
DRAWTEXT(CURRBARSCOUNT=CONST(T)+1,NOTEXT1*0.96,VARCAT(VARCAT('底部支撑价:',VAR2STR(NOTEXT1,2)),'元')),COLORRED;
LT0:=FINDLOWBARS(L,0,30,1);
HT0:=FINDHIGHBARS(H,LT0=0,60,1);
LL:=REF(L,LT0);
HH:=REF(H,HT0);
NOTEXT01:DRAWLINE(HT0=0,HH,LT0=0,HH,1),COLORYELLOW;
NOTEXT02:DRAWLINE(HT0=0,HH,LT0=0,LL,1),COLORYELLOW;
NOTEXT03:DRAWLINE(HT0=0,HH,LT0=0,(HH-LL)*0.382+LL,1),DOTLINE,COLORLIMAGENTA;
NOTEXT04:DRAWLINE(HT0=0,HH,LT0=0,(HH-LL)*0.618+LL,1),DOTLINE,COLORLIBLUE;
TA:=BARSLAST(REF(NOTEXT01,1)=DRAWNULL AND HT=0);
X支撑线:REF(L,LT0),COLORYELLOW,NODRAW;
X阻力1:(HH-LL)*0.382+LL,COLORLIMAGENTA,NODRAW;
X阻力2:(HH-LL)*0.618+LL,COLORLIBLUE, NODRAW;
DRAWTEXT(TA=0,NOTEXT01*1.03,VARCAT(VARCAT('最高价:',VAR2STR(HH,2)),'元'))COLORYELLOW;